Sony recently cut the price of it's Playstation 3 gaming console from $599 to $499.
The company now confirms that the discounted 60GB model is no longer in production. Meaning that they will sell out the remaining stock at the new $499 price.
This August the company will introduce their new 80GB model that includes a game and retail at $599. The company says that they favor a one model plan and that the 80GB model will eventually become the standard.
However, they reassure that they should have plenty $499 60GB models in stock for the months to come.
